 Another possibility

Well, It might be the the so-called dead-zone handling. I use a constant of 20% in Yape. It's possible that this value is too low for your gamepad. It is indeed emulator-specific already, however, this is not yet configurable.... It's been on my TODO list... So maybe in a future release wink
